Gofrixty [15 August 2025] – Israel’s latest settlement expansion plan “spells the end of the two state solution,” in the words of a senior Palestinian minister. He accused the Israeli government of preventing a peace process and sabotaging a two-state solution.

Israel has announced thousands of new West Bank housing units in the occupied Palestinian territories. The expansion will further anchor Israel in strategic areas, officials said. Palestinian officials say this denies Palestinians territories but vital to their future state. The plan is a direct aggression on the rights and national aspirations of the Palestinian people, said the minister.

International reaction remains divided. Western governments are concerned while others stop short of strong criticism. Arab world leaders dismiss the expansion as a violation of international law and a regional threat. The Palestinian Authority wants the world to intervene immediately to halt the plan.

Minister Jouma says the Palestinian leadership will step up its efforts at enlisting support in the United Nations and other international forums. A pledge to work with allies to deny financing or help for settlement building Demonstrations and public campaigns are ongoing in Palestinian cities led by activists who had initiated the campaign.

Israeli reinforcement around the settlement zones and high tension on the ground. Human rights groups caution that the plan has the potential for violence and bloodshed. Palestinians will never back down on their right to self-determination, the minister defends. He argued that the settlement drive would only intensify resistance and prolong the conflict.
